What to Expect
Your NutriMost journey starts with an in-depth consultation and a full body analysis using the clinic's assessment technology. This scan generates detailed data about your metabolism, body composition, and the specific factors influencing how your body manages weight. The team uses that data to build your personalized nutrition protocol before you leave your first appointment.
Once your program begins, you'll follow the customized plan for the defined program period, typically 40 days for the initial phase. Regular check-ins are scheduled throughout to review your data, track progress, and make any necessary adjustments. The team monitors how your body responds and refines the protocol accordingly.
After the initial phase, the focus shifts to stabilization and long-term maintenance. Chiropractic services can be incorporated at any point in the process, particularly for patients who are ready to increase physical activity but are dealing with structural pain or mobility issues. The goal is results that hold up after the program ends.

Insurance & Pricing
The NutriMost program is typically self-pay, as the nutritional coaching and body analysis components aren't generally covered by health insurance. Chiropractic care may be covered by some insurance plans depending on your policy, so it's worth checking your benefits before your first visit.
Program costs vary depending on the package you choose. Most programs include an initial assessment, the customized nutrition protocol, and a defined number of follow-up sessions. Pricing is discussed in full during your consultation so you know what you're committing to. Some patients apply FSA or HSA funds toward eligible services. The clinic is upfront about all fees before you decide anything.
